Entradas

Lecciones aprendidas migrando una aplicación en producción a Flutter

Excelente artículo de Dhananjay Trivedi contando las dificultades a las que tuvieron que hacer frente en la migración de un código base nativo a Flutter, son 10 lecciones aprendidas.

https://medium.com/better-programming/lessons-learned-migrating-a-production-app-to-flutter-78195067b2cb

Cómo tratar los errores en Flutter

Aún no lo he leído, pero me guardo este artículo sobre cómo manejar adecuadamente los errores y evitar la «pantalla roja de la muerte«.

Ante un error irrecuperable, una aplicación debe ser proactiva; si debe bloquearse debemos hacer el esfuerzo de hacerlo con gracia.

https://medium.com/flutter-community/error-handling-in-flutter-98fce88a34f0

El programa «Flutter Favorite»

El objetivo del programa Flutter Favorite es identificar los paquetes y complementos destacados que se podrían valorar en primer lugar en el desarrollo de una aplicación. Como ellos mismos dicen, esto no es una garantía de calidad ni de idoneidad, pero sí un marchamo de cuáles son los más respaldados por la comunidad. Ni que decir tiene que la última palabra es la del equipo del proyecto.

https://flutter.dev/docs/development/packages-and-plugins/favorites

Usar la cámara y la galería en Apps con Flutter

También me guardo este tutorial para aprender a programar una aplicación que tome las imágenes a través de la cámara o desde la galería y las almacene en el dispositivo.

https://heartbeat.fritz.ai/using-the-camera-gallery-in-flutter-apps-2f9e8e0e5899

Introducción a las Pruebas Unitarias en Flutter

Una prueba unitaria (Unit Test) permite comprobar el correcto funcionamiento de una unidad de código. Verifica que el código hace lo que tiene que hacer, los nombres y los tipos de los parámetros, el tipo de lo que se devuelve, o también el rendimiento.
En este tutorial para iniciados se explica cómo escribir pruebas unitarias para una aplicación Flutter creando y probando una aplicación simple de carrito de compras.

http://flutterize.com/2020/01/30/unit-testing-with-flutter-getting-started/

Cómo crear una sencilla aplicación con Flutter y publicarla en la Play Store

Me guardo este tutorial por su sencillez, porque presenta a los principiantes cómo funciona Flutter y especialmente la introducción a cómo publicar la app en la tienda de aplicaciones de Android.

https://medium.com/flutter-community/how-to-create-a-greetings-app-using-flutter-and-deploy-to-play-store-d3a530a89c00

Libro sobre Flutter creado por la comunidad

Flutter Internals es un libro de código abierto mantenido por la comunidad que ofrece una visita guiada a través de Flutter.

Como indican en la introducción, es un libro que en gran medida será siempre un «trabajo en progreso«; y de hecho piden colaboración a muchos niveles, como revisión de textos, ediciones técnicas, traducciones o, claro está, para añadir nuevos contenidos.

https://www.flutterinternals.org/

Flutter Intl

Extensión para VS Code que facilita la gestión entre las traducciones de archivos .arb y la aplicación Flutter. Genera el código necesario para usar la biblioteca oficial Dart Intl y autocompleta las claves de traducción en el código.

https://marketplace.visualstudio.com/items?itemName=localizely.flutter-intl

Tutorial con Flutter: una UI para App de tiendas

Me guardo este enlace que desarrolla una interfaz de usuario en Flutter para una tienda multipropósito que puede usarse para todo tipo de tiendas. El ejemplo está aplicado a una App de reparto de comida.

https://cybdom.tech/flutter-tutorial-multipurpose-shop-app/